Solution structure of P2a-J2a/b-P2b of human telomerase RNA
Template:ABSTRACT PUBMED 20966348
About this Structure
2L3E is a 1 chain structure. Full experimental information is available from OCA.
Reference
- Zhang Q, Kim NK, Peterson RD, Wang Z, Feigon J. Structurally conserved five nucleotide bulge determines the overall topology of the core domain of human telomerase RNA. Proc Natl Acad Sci U S A. 2010 Nov 2;107(44):18761-8. Epub 2010 Oct 21. PMID:20966348 doi:10.1073/pnas.1013269107
